A, Prof Swethashree. "Speech Emotion Recognition." International Journal for Research in Applied Science and Engineering Technology 9, no. 8 (August 31, 2021): 2637–40. http://dx.doi.org/10.22214/ijraset.2021.37375.

Full text
Abstract:
Abstract: Speech Emotion Recognition, abbreviated as SER, the act of trying to identify a person's feelings and relationships. Affected situations from speech. This is because the truth often reflects the basic feelings of tone and tone of voice. Emotional awareness is a fast-growing field of research in recent years. Unlike humans, machines do not have the power to comprehend and express emotions. But human communication with the computer can be improved by using automatic sensory recognition, accordingly reducing the need for human intervention. In this project, basic emotions such as peace, happiness, fear, disgust, etc. are analyzed signs of emotional expression. We use machine learning techniques such as Multilayer perceptron Classifier (MLP Classifier) which is used to separate information provided by groups to be divided equally. Coefficients of Mel-frequency cepstrum (MFCC), chroma and mel features are extracted from speech signals and used to train MLP differentiation. By accomplishing this purpose, we use python libraries such as Librosa, sklearn, pyaudio, numpy and audio file to analyze speech patterns and see the feeling. Keywords: Speech emotion recognition, mel cepstral coefficient, neural artificial network, multilayer perceptrons, mlp classifier, python.
